High School Entrance Examination Masterpiece Test Points_Journey to the West: Journey to the West was a classical Chinese novel written by Wu Chengen, a novelist from the Ming Dynasty. This novel tells the story of Sun Wukong, Zhu Bajie, Monk Sand, and Tang Sanzang, who went to the Western Heaven to obtain the scriptures after going through 81 difficulties. The following are some important test points in Journey to the West: 1. Story: Journey to the West tells the story of Sun Wukong, Zhu Bajie, Monk Sand and Tang Sanzang, four people who went through eighty-one difficulties on the way to the West to obtain the scriptures. The story was full of ups and downs. 2. Character Images: There are many characters in Journey to the West, including Sun Wukong, Zhu Bajie, Monk Sand, and Tang Sanzang. These characters had their own unique characteristics, which was one of the key points of the middle school entrance examination. 3. Taoism and Buddhism: The content of Journey to the West involving Taoism and Buddhism includes Sun Wukong's master Bodhi, Tang Sanzang's senior brother Xuanzang, etc. The identities, beliefs, and story content of these characters were the focus of the middle school examination. The mission of the protagonist Sun Wukong and others in Journey to the West to obtain Buddhist scriptures was one of the key contents of the middle school entrance examination. How to complete the task, the problems encountered, and how to solve them were the key points of the examination. 5. Literature style: Journey to the West is a literary classic. Its literary style includes narrative techniques, description techniques, language usage, and so on. These were also the main points of the middle school examination. 6. Meaning and influence: Journey to the West had a profound influence on Chinese literature and culture and was hailed as the pinnacle of ancient Chinese novels. Its significance and influence included the development of Chinese literature, culture and art. The above are some of the important test points in Journey to the West. The narrative reading question was an important question in the middle school entrance examination. It tested the students 'reading and comprehension ability of the narrative. The following are some techniques for reading the narrative questions in the middle school entrance examination: 1. Understand the general idea of the article: When reading a narrative, you need to read the full text to understand the general idea of the article, especially the main theme and central idea of the article. This way, he could better grasp the structure, plot, and character image of the article. 2. Grasp the key words: The key words are the important content of the article and the key to understanding the article. When reading a narrative, you need to carefully grasp the key words in the article, such as people, time, place, events, feelings, etc. These words often reflect the main content of the article. 3. Analyzing the structure of the article: Narrations generally have a rigorous structure and clear levels. You need to carefully analyze the structure and plot of the article to understand the narrative order and narrative method of the article. Understanding the character image: The description of the characters in the narrative is very important. It is necessary to carefully understand the character's personality characteristics, behavior, and the relationship between the characters and their psychological state. 5. Experiencing emotions: Narrations can often reflect the author's emotions and thoughts. You need to carefully experience the emotions in the article, such as joy, sadness, anger, emotion, etc., to understand the author's emotions and attitudes. 6. Taste the language: The use of language in a narrative is very important. You need to carefully taste the language, words, rhetoric, etc. in the article to understand the characteristics and style of the language and experience the language art of the author. The common test points and answering skills for reading novels in the middle school entrance examination are as follows: Test Point 1: Character Image Character images were one of the most important test points in reading novels. In a novel, the character image referred to the character's personality, character, behavior, thoughts, and other characteristics. To analyze the characteristics of the characters, pay attention to the contradictions and complexity of the characters 'personalities, and grasp the characters' personality characteristics and inner world. Test Point 2: Plot structure The plot structure was one of the most important test points in reading a novel. In a novel, the plot structure referred to the beginning, development, climax, and ending of the story. To analyze the plot structure of the novel, pay attention to the ups and downs of the plot, the twists and turns, and the climax to grasp the integrity and cohesiveness of the story. Test Point 3: Thematic Meaning The meaning of the theme was one of the most important points in reading a novel. In a novel, the theme meaning referred to the central idea or meaning that the work wanted to express. To analyze the theme of the novel, pay attention to the meaning or meaning of the work, grasp the depth and breadth of the theme or meaning of the work. 4 Answer Skills The character image was one of the key test points in the middle school entrance examination novel. For the character image, we must grasp the character's personality, quality, behavior, thoughts and other characteristics, pay attention to the contradiction and complexity of the character's personality, grasp the character's personality characteristics and inner world. As for the plot structure, we should analyze the plot structure of the novel, pay attention to the ups and downs of the plot, turn and climax, and grasp the integrity and cohesiveness of the story. As for the meaning of the theme, one must grasp the meaning or moral that the work wants to express, pay attention to the depth and breadth of the meaning or moral that the work wants to express, and analyze it in combination with the specific novel.
